论文阅读|《用蚁群算法求解作业车间与AGVs无路径冲突的集成调度问题》

Posted 码丽莲梦露

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了论文阅读|《用蚁群算法求解作业车间与AGVs无路径冲突的集成调度问题》相关的知识,希望对你有一定的参考价值。

《An Ant Colony Algorithm(ACA) for solving the new intergrated model of job shop scheduling and conflict-free routing of AGVs》

Computer & Industrial Engineering/2015

1 摘要

        问题:

                JSP+考虑无路径冲突的AGV(带仓库)

                AGVS的使用在冲突约束、预定路径约束、电池耗尽约束等问题中加入了新的约束,使得这类问题的复杂性大大增加。因此,如果AGV没有得到有效的管理,它们可能会在整个生产系统中出现故障。例如,当两辆AGV在路线上相互碰撞时,系统就会停止,并承受高昂的成本。在这种情况下,将无冲突路由问题(CFRP)应用于AGV,可以控制AGV之间的碰撞,保证系统的生存(高质量)。

        方法:

                两阶段蚁群算法

2 论文解读

2.1 问题描述

         在JSP的基础上,调度开始时,所有的AGV都在仓库的起点。在下一个时间单元中,每个AGV只分配一个工件。AGV通过网络路径将工件从仓库的起点转移到所需机器的第一个P/D(收发货)点。他们等待在第一台机器上完成作业处理,以便在必要时接收该工件并将其传输到后续机器。否则,它们将移动到仓库的终点。事实上,在我们的问题中,在将工件分配给AGV之后,AGV没有被分配给其他工件,而AGV在终点将分配的工件递送到仓库。当然,重要的是要注意到这一点,AGV在它们的路线选择过程中不应该相撞,这在文献中被称为无冲突路线。

        主要问题为:

                (1)哪个工件分配给哪个AGV;

                 (2)AGV应该选择哪些路径以使完工时间最短;

3 说明性示例

得到 Gantt 图:

 

 

以上是关于论文阅读|《用蚁群算法求解作业车间与AGVs无路径冲突的集成调度问题》的主要内容,如果未能解决你的问题,请参考以下文章

蚁群算法 解决 0-1背包问题

路径规划基于蚁群算法求解公交车路径规划问题matlab源码

路径规划基于蚁群算法求解栅格地图路径规划问题matlab源码含GUI

路径规划基于matlab蚁群算法求解公交车路径规划问题含Matlab源码 930期

路径规划基于matlab蚁群算法求解机器人栅格地图最短路径规划问题含Matlab源码 1618期

路径规划基于matlab GUI蚁群算法求解最短路径规划问题含Matlab源码 927期